BOSTON – The North Dakota State women's basketball team moved into the top 10 in the latest College Insider Mid-Major Top 25 Poll at No. 7 this week, the organization announced on Tuesday night.
The Bison (15-2, 4-0 Summit) climbed up four spots to No. 7, which the highest ranking in program history. NDSU has been ranked in the poll each of the last six weeks after entering at No. 23 in December. South Dakota State (No. 2) is the only other Summit League school in the poll. Princeton holds the top spot with a 14-1 overall record and all 31 first-place votes.
The Mid-Major Poll is made up of teams from the following conferences: America East, Atlantic Sun, Big Sky, Big South, Big West, Coastal Athletic, Conference USA, Horizon, Ivy, Metro Atlantic, Mid-American, Mid-Eastern, Missouri Valley, Northeast, Ohio Valley, Patriot, Southern, Southland, Southwestern, Summit, Sun Belt, West Coast, Western Athletic.
